Devstral 2

Devstral 2

Mistral's open-weight coding agent model - 123B parameters, 256K context window, 72.2% on SWE-bench Verified, priced at $0.40/M input tokens.

The Creator of MLX Just Left Apple - And He's Not the First

The Creator of MLX Just Left Apple - And He's Not the First

Awni Hannun, the Stanford-trained researcher who co-created Apple's MLX machine learning framework, announced his departure from Apple. His exit is the latest in a devastating exodus of AI talent that has hollowed out Apple's ML research bench over the past year.
